The management plans help the IFG members to understand how their activities and proposals might interact with features of biodiversity importance, and in particular designated sites and species. Secondly, at a more specific level, the process of developing the management plans has allowed environmental bodies to advise where proposals are relevant to European Marine Sites or European Protected Species and, consequently, to help identify the actions that may be required to address issues arising during implementation (e.g. such work that may be required in order to inform an appropriate assessment under the Habitats Regulations).
